Phoenix Sky Harbor Airport (PHX) to Phoenix – Arrival Private Transfer: A Practical Guide for Travelers

When flying into Phoenix, the last thing you want is to spend precious vacation time waiting in long lines for a taxi or shared shuttle. This private transfer service offers a straightforward, comfortable way to start your trip smoothly. For $80.95 per person, you’ll be greeted by a professional driver at Sky Harbor Airport, with your flight being tracked for delays, ensuring a stress-free departure from the airport to your hotel or residence in Phoenix. The ride takes around 15 minutes, making it a quick but valuable investment in your travel experience.

What we love most about this service is its personalized greeting, with a driver holding a clear signage for easy identification—no more wandering around searching for a vehicle or trying to communicate with an unfamiliar driver. Plus, the door-to-door service means no complicated transfers or waiting around for other passengers, which makes it ideal for travelers with tight schedules or lots of luggage.

A potential consideration is that, at $80.95 per person, this service might be pricier than taking a shared shuttle or catching a taxi, especially if you’re traveling solo or on a tighter budget. But for those valuing convenience, professionalism, and time savings, it’s a solid choice. This experience is particularly well-suited for visitors arriving late at night, families with several pieces of luggage, or anyone who wants to start their Phoenix adventure in comfort and style.

FAQ

How do I know where to meet my driver at the airport?
Your driver will be waiting with a clear name sign at the designated pickup area, making it easy to spot them right outside the baggage claim or arrivals area.

What if my flight is delayed?
The service tracks your flight, so your driver will adjust their schedule accordingly, waiting for you even if you arrive later than planned.

Is this service suitable for larger groups?
Yes. Vehicles are fully licensed and insured and can accommodate up to 8 passengers, making it ideal for families or small groups traveling together.

Are there any hidden charges?
No. The price of $80.95 per person covers everything, including taxes and tips—what you see is what you pay.

Do I need to provide information about my luggage?
Yes, it’s helpful to share details about your luggage when booking so the driver can ensure the vehicle has enough space and facilities.

Can I cancel this transfer?
Yes, cancellations are free if made at least 24 hours in advance. Cancellations within 24 hours are not refunded.
